> And then there's the famous bit from Hamlet about the wedding feast using the baked meats left from the funeral.

This is an interesting point to bring up in a discussion, partially, at least, on pasties -- the funeral baked meats are probably already in the form of pies, now being served cold the next day, and it was pretty much exactly Shakespeare's time that pies were being used as a means of air-exclusion for meat preservation...

I guess my point is that you may not wanna use Shakespeare's reference to baked meats as a source for leftovers [which could then be made into pies -- they already are, most likely].
